Frequently Asked Questions

What is the population and demographic makeup of Middlebury?

The total population of Middlebury is approximately 7,321. The largest age group is 35-64 year olds. This demographic data is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au.

Is Middlebury walkable and transit-friendly?

Based on local geographic data, Middlebury has an amenity and walkability score of 68/100 and a transit score of 78/100. This indicates moderate access to local amenities and transportation.

Do more people rent or own homes in Middlebury?

The housing market in Middlebury is predominantly driven by homeowners, with 61% of housing units being owner-occupied and 39% being renter-occupied.

What is the education level of residents in Middlebury?

In Middlebury, approximately 24% of adult resid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. Additionally, 13% of the population holds a master's degree or higher. This indicates the local educational attainment compared to state and national averages.
